Sugar is a controversial product in the vegan community because refined cane sugar is processed with bone char to achieve the pure white color. Additionally, until 2015, Skittles made in the United Kingdom contained carmine, also called E120 or cochineal, a red coloring derived from the Dactylopius coccus beetle (8). Gelatin is a pale-yellow semi-translucent substance that’s derived from boiling collagen-containing animal tissue.
